#85091e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#85091e is composed of 52.2% red, 3.5% green and 11.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 93.2% magenta, 77.4% yellow and 47.8% black. It has a hue angle of 349.8 degrees, a saturation of 87.3% and a lightness of 27.8%. #85091e color hex could be obtained by blending #ff123c with #0b0000. Closest websafe color is: #990033.

#85091e color description : Dark red.

#85091e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#85091e has RGB values of R:133, G:9, B:30 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.93, Y:0.77, K:0.48. Its decimal value is 8718622.

Shades and Tints of #85091e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040001 is the darkest color, while #fef1f3 is the lightest one.
